Transaction baabacd4343d5f30d967cafec44d58026412084a91ee9d14c4a665151eedff86

4 Input
1 Outputs
  • baabacd4343d5f30d967cafec44d58026412084a91ee9d14c4a665151eedff86:0
  • value  10000000
    address  2N36oejxJtWastr6BnXB2S718Utcd6PGdqf